The Sr. Manager of Technology Management at McKesson plays a critical role in overseeing a team of technology analysts who focus on specific technologies within Customer Experience Operations. This leadership position is responsible for driving the utilization of key contact center technologies, such as Verint’s Workforce Optimization Suite, Intradiem, and our telephony applications ensuring process improvements through technology optimization.
The manager will serve as the primary liaison between the technology analyst team and business stakeholders, ensuring that technology solutions effectively meet business needs. Additionally, the role includes leading and managing technology-related projects, resolving application issues, maintaining vendor relationships, and driving application awareness and utilization. This position requires a blend of technical expertise, project management skills, and team leadership abilities. The ideal candidate will possess a strong background in business analysis, application support, and customer service, coupled with management experience with a commitment to employee development.
